This role is focused on Extreme Event Risk Models, doing Quality Assurance on the models mentioned in the description and developed at Verisk. You will partner with scientists and structural engineers and identify areas for model validation, with an emphasis on developing creative approaches to expand test coverage.

- Candidates must have a graduate degree in STEM related areas (data science, engineering, science, mathematics, statistics, finance, economics), and a minimum of 4-6 years of relevant work experience.
- Must have proven experience in analytical programming, fluency in languages like Python or R, DB experience such as SQL, and knowledge of libraries like Pandas, Tidyverse, Data frames.
- Candidates must have strong experience working with GIS tools and large data sets, performing analysis, manipulations, and data visualizations.
- Experience with designing and/or validating numerical probabilistic models in engineering, science, catastrophe modeling, finance, actuarial science, etc.
- Candidates must have excellent attention to detail and experience deriving actionable insights from data.
- Candidate must have excellent communication skills to interface with cross-functional teams.
- Preferred candidates will have hands-on experience with GitHub foundational workflows and GitHub Actions for CI/CD automation
- Prior experience with the AWS ecosystem and technology stack is preferable.

- Additionally, you will create detailed test plans and strategies to ensure the model has full QA coverage.
- You will ensure the products meet exacting requirements for accuracy and explicit and/or implicit validation of scientific, engineering, and financial algorithms.
- You will, under minimal supervision, be constantly manipulating and transforming data, performing advanced statistical and spatial analysis to validate complex model components, and summarizing findings to be presented at all levels of Verisk.
- You will author technical documents in Python’s Jupyter Notebook or in R Markdown detailing your validation work.
- You will participate in cross-functional Agile Scrum teams while delivering concurrent day-to-day tasks and use automated testing practices throughout the software development life cycle.
- Successful candidates will use their strong quantitative data analytics mindset to deliver strategic projects using robust methodologies.
- Position requires a deep commitment to quality assurance that leverages the best practices already in place and help to enhance them.
